1 PANEL DESCRIPTION Front panel (Continued) !9 EXIT KEY EXIT Exits a setting screen or returns to the previous screen. @0 VOICE MEMORY RECORD KEY REC Saves the previously received signal for the preset time period set in REC Time, using the Instant Replay function, or starts recording a QSO audio onto an SD card. @1 VOICE MEMORY PLAY BACK KEY PLAY Plays back the last 5 seconds of the Instant Replay memory, or all of the Instant Replay memory. $0 @2 #9 @3 #8 #7 @4 @5 #6 #5 @6 #4 #3 #2 #1 @7 @8 @9 #0 @2 MULTI-FUNCTION CONTROL MULTI (p. 1-6) Displays the Multi-function menu for various adjustments, or selects an item. @3 SPLIT KEY SPLIT (p. 4-9) Turns the Split function ON or OFF. @4 DUALWATCH KEY DUAL-W (p. 3-2) Turns the Dualwatch function ON or OFF. @5 GENERAL COVERAGE BAND KEY GENE Selects the general coverage band. @6 TRANSMIT FREQUENCY CHECK KEY XFC (p. 4-1, 4-9, 4-10) Enables you to monitor the transmit frequency while holding it down in the Split mode. @7 TENSION ADJUSTER Adjusts the friction of MAIN DIAL . @8 MAIN DIAL MAIN DIAL (p. 3-4) Changes the operating frequency. @9 SPEECH/LOCK KEY SPEECH 1 ••Announces the operating frequency and mode by pushing this key. ••Electronically locks MAIN DIAL by holding down 2 this key for 1 second. 3 #0 MAIN/SUB CHANGE KEY CHANGE (p. 3-2) Toggles the frequency, mode and selected memory 4 channel between the Main and Sub band. #1 RIT/ TX CONTROL RIT/ TX (p. 4-1) 5 Shifts the receive or transmit frequency up to ±9.99 kHz without changing the transmit or receive 6 frequency. #2 TX KEY TX 7 Turns the TX function ON or OFF. 8 #3 CLEAR KEY CLEAR Clears the RIT or TX shift frequency. 9 #4 RIT KEY RIT (p. 4-1) Turns the Receiver Incremental Tuning (RIT) 10 function ON or OFF. #5 KEY SPEED KEY SPEED PITCH CONTROL (p. 4-11) 11 Adjusts the internal electronic CW keyer speed. CW PITCH KEY SPEED PITCH CONTROL (p. 4-10) 12 Shifts the received CW audio pitch and the CW side tone pitch without changing the operating 13 frequency. #6 MAIN/SUB ACCESS KEY MAIN/SUB (p. 3-2) 14 Selects the Main or Sub band frequency readout. ••The selected band's frequency is displayed clearly 15 whereas the non-selected band's frequency is displayed in gray. 16 #7 AUDIO PEAK FILTER/ 17 TWIN PEAK FILTER KEY APF/TPF (p. 4-12) In the CW mode, turns the Audio Peak Filter ON or OFF, and in the RTTY mode, turns the Twin Peak 18 Filter ON or OFF. 19 #8 FILTER KEY FILTER (p. 4-4) Selects one of three IF filters. 20 #9 T WIN PASSBAND TUNING CONTROL TWIN PBT CLR (p. 4-3) 21 Adjusts the IF filter's passband width. $0 KEYPAD 1.8 ~ 50 Selects the operating band by pushing once, or call up other stacked frequencies by pushing the same key several times. 1-2
